Designing a logo for an online store might seem straightforward, but several technical nuances often trip up even savvy entrepreneurs. First, understanding scalability is essential. Your logo must look crisp whether it’s on a mobile screen, social media banner, or printed packaging. Using vector-based design tools like Adobe Illustrator ensures sharpness at any size.
Second, choosing the right color palette matters profoundly. Colors evoke emotions and influence buying behavior. For e-commerce, research shows blue instills trust, while red can create urgency—both useful in different contexts. But overusing colors or ignoring brand personality can mislead customers about your store’s voice.
Third, the typeface you pick should balance readability with style. Avoid overly trendy fonts that quickly become outdated. Instead, select timeless, clean fonts with enough uniqueness to stand out.
There are generally two approaches: custom logo design versus template-based solutions. Templates may reduce costs and delivery time but rarely offer exclusivity or originality. Custom designs, although pricier, yield tailored results aligned to your brand’s story.
